WebFeb 1, 2006 · Sudden sweat may signal a heart attack. Researchers have found that many heart attack victims (up to a third in one study) don't experience chest pain or anything remotely like the "Hollywood heart attack" in which a person crumples to the floor, gripping his or her chest. WebMay 13, 2024 · Chest pain, diaphoresis, anxiety, tachycardia, tachypnea, and nausea/vomiting are classic findings. WebA 54-year-old man comes to triage complaining of severe, left-sided, pressure-like chest pain and left arm numbness. The pain began 2 hours ago and is unrelieved by rest. The patient is anxious, diaphoretic, and complaining of nausea. Cardiac monitoring is begun, and oxygen is given at 2 L/min.
